@media all {
	/*******************************************************/
	/* Contact Form */
	TABLE.ContactForm,
	TD.ContactFormCommandCell,
	TH.ContactForm,
	TD.ContactForm	{ border-width: 0px 1px 1px 0px; border-color: #404040; border-style: solid; font: 17px 'PT Serif',serif; line-height: 1.647; color: #444444; }

	TABLE.ContactForm { border-width: 1px 0px 0px 1px; }

	TD.ContactForm				{ padding: 0px 2px; text-align: right; }
	TH.ContactForm,
	TD.ContactFormCommandCell	{ padding: 5px 2px; text-align: center; }

	TEXTAREA.ContactForm	{ width: 100%; height: 80px; }
	INPUT.ContactForm		{ width: 240px; font: 17px 'PT Serif',serif; }
	TH.ContactForm			{ font: 16pt Oswald,Helvetica; }

	TEXTAREA.ContactForm,
	INPUT.ContactForm,
	#ContactFormCode		{ font: 17px 'PT Serif',serif; }
	#ContactFormReload		{ display: inline-block; margin-right: 105px; }
	/*******************************************************/
	/* Contact Form Response */
	.RightSVC, .WrongSVC, .WrongEmail
				{ font: 17px 'PT Serif',serif; line-height: 1.647;
			/*	  font: 10pt Verdana,Helvetica; font-weight: bold; */
				  padding: 10px; margin-bottom: 10px;
				  border-width: 2px; border-style: solid; color: #FFFFFF; }
	.RightSVC	{ border-color: #88FF88; background-color: #00A000; text-align: left; }
	.WrongSVC	{ border-color: #FF8888; background-color: #A00000; text-align: center; }
}

@media screen {
	TH.ContactForm			{ background: #E8E8E8 left bottom url(/Images/Contacts.png) repeat-x; color: #000000; }
}

@media print {
	TH.ContactForm			{ background-color: #FFFFFF; color: #000000; }
}